So, What Exactly is a Textile Machinery Bushing Anyway?
Think of a bushing as a simple sleeve or ring that's fitted around a rotating shaft. Its main jobs are to reduce friction, absorb vibrations, and protect more expensive components from wear and tear. In textile mills, where lint and fiber dust are everywhere, the wrong type of bushing can literally become a magnet for trouble. Traditional oil-lubricated bushings? They grab onto that lint and create an abrasive paste that grinds down components way too fast. That's why the industry has largely moved toward smarter solutions like self-lubricating bronze bushings and other advanced materials that can handle these unique challenges .
Why Are Bushings Such a Big Deal in Textile Manufacturing?
You might not see them, but bushings are working hard in critical spots all over your equipment. Here’s where they really matter:
Needle Bar Supports: This is where the action is—high-speed, repetitive up-and-down motion. A good bushing here ensures consistent stitching and prevents vibration.
Cam Levers and Rocker Arms: These parts deal with oscillating movements and shock loads. A durable bushing minimizes wear at these pivot points.
Main Shaft Supports: For the main rotating shafts, bushings provide stable, maintenance-free support, keeping everything running concentrically.
Feed Roller Supports: In areas where fabric is guided, the bushing mustoperate cleanly. The last thing you need is an oil stain on your pristine textile .

What Are the Hottest Bushing Materials for Textile Machines?
It's not a one-size-fits-all situation. The material you choose makes all the difference. Here’s a quick rundown of the top contenders:
Material | Key Characteristics | Best For in Textile Machinery |
|---|---|---|
Self-Lubricating Bronze | Embedded solid lubricants (graphite/MoS₂) create a low-friction film. Maintenance-free, excellent for high-lint environments. | Needle bars, main shafts, linkages—pretty much anywhere you need reliable, oil-free operation . |
Tungsten Carbide | Extreme hardness and wear resistance. Handles high temperatures like a champ. | High-stress points in weaving machines where precision and long life are non-negotiable . |
Nylon (PA66) | Good wear resistance, corrosion resistance, and inherent self-lubricating properties. A cost-effective polymer option. | Spindle bearings and less heavily loaded guides where weight and cost are factors . |
Sintered Bronze | Made via powder metallurgy, these have tiny pores that retain oil for self-lubrication. | Electric motors and auxiliary equipment within the textile machine . |
How to Choose the Perfect Bushing: A Quick Guide
Picking a bushing isn't just about gra*g the same size off the shelf. You've got to think through a few things:
Load and Speed: Is it a high-speed needle bar or a slower, heavily loaded rocker arm? This determines the material and design.
Operating Environment: High lint? Humidity? Chemical exposure? This is where self-lubricating or corrosion-resistant materials shine.
Lubrication Strategy: Can you lubricate it regularly, or do you need a maintenance-free solution? This is often the deciding factor.
Precision Requirements: What are the tolerances? The shaft and housing fits need to be just right for optimal performance .
And here's a pro tip: When you're installing a bronze bushing, never, ever hammer it in! Use an arbor press to avoid distorting it. And after installation, always run the machine at a low speed for about 15 minutes to help establish that solid lubricant film on the shaft .
